Portfolio Sensitivity Breakdown

Portfolio sensitivity breakdown refers to the analytical process of quantifying how the total value of a trading portfolio changes in response to shifts in underlying market variables. In the context of derivatives and cryptocurrency, this involves aggregating the individual risk exposures of various positions to understand the aggregate risk profile.

Traders use this to determine how their entire book reacts to changes in asset prices, implied volatility, interest rates, or time decay. By decomposing the portfolio, a manager can identify which specific assets or derivative structures are driving the majority of the risk.

This practice is essential for maintaining proper hedge ratios and ensuring that the portfolio remains within defined risk parameters during periods of high market turbulence. It allows for the identification of hidden correlations that might not be apparent when looking at individual positions in isolation.

Ultimately, it provides a comprehensive view of the net exposure, enabling proactive adjustments to mitigate potential losses from adverse market movements.
